I bought a new laptop with rtx 2060 a few days ago. I installed ubuntu 18.04 dual boot. After some time, I tried to increase the ubuntu storage but when I plugged in the live usb with ubuntu inside and then choose "try ubuntu without installing" my screen turned black, but i could hear the ubuntu running in the background. After that i shut down the laptop and reboot it, but when i choose to boot ubuntu I faced this error " error ucsi_acpi USBC000:00: PPM init failed (-110)" and I was not able to log into ubuntu. I updated the BIOS, but nothing happened , what can i do?

I installed the latest Nvidia drivers (nvidia-440) for my GPU from tty and the problem solved.
